Featured Artist: Stacy DysonÂ
Stacy Dyson is a Black woman poet, playwright, and acapella vocalist who explores/illuminates the life/times of the Black woman. She has released six chapbooks, five CDs, and performed/workshopped all over the country.
Following her last collections, LOVELY AND SUFFERING and FOLLOW ME ON THIS, she is working on a new collection called BECAUSE THE SUN WOULD NOT MOVE, and a new play, AUGUST 5000.
Based in San Diego, Stacy is building her women’s international poetry network TESORO, and in the process of launching two writing and performance workshops.
